Introduction
Matte and gloss are surface finish choices for flexible packaging. They do not replace the base material structure, but they can change visual style, handling feel and the way a product stands out on shelf.
Buyers should compare finish effect, print effect, scratch behavior and production cost before deciding between matte and gloss.
Finish Options
Matte finish can create a softer and less reflective appearance. Gloss finish can increase color brightness and shelf impact. Soft-touch and matte varnish effects can also be reviewed when a more premium feel is needed.
The right finish depends on the product category, brand style, channel environment and how the pack will be handled after packing.

Common Mistakes
Common mistakes include assuming matte is always more premium, assuming gloss is always cheaper or more durable, and choosing a finish before checking sample appearance under real lighting.

Is matte finish more expensive than gloss?
It can be, depending on the coating, laminate structure and printing setup.
Is matte packaging always better?
No. Matte works well for some brands, but gloss may be better for stronger color brightness or a different shelf effect.
Does matte finish scratch easily?
Scratch behavior depends on the full structure, coating and handling, so samples should be reviewed before bulk order.
